Block 106665

0xefdabbb91e8bcd9d990b391283ba30d8442532bd1d2593e5da5f80d6e6177ea0
Transactions0
Height106665
Confirmations23732236
TimestampTue, 18 Aug 2015 14:31:44 UTC
Size (bytes)549
Version
Merkle Root
Nonce0x71b986b0c23dcc1b
Bits
Difficulty0x40f54ea69e1